From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:

  Indistinctness \In`dis*tinct"ness\, n.
     The quality or condition of being indistinct; lack of
     definiteness; dimness; confusion; as, the indistinctness of a
     picture, or of comprehension; indistinctness of vision.
     [1913 Webster]



From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:

  indistinctness
       n : the quality of being indistinct [syn: {blurriness}, {fogginess},
            {fuzziness}] [ant: {distinctness}]
